#ifndef __iom48v_h
#define __iom48v_h

/* ATmega48 header file for
 * ImageCraft ICCAVR compiler
 */

/* i/o register addresses
 * >= 0x60 are memory mapped only
 */

/* sorted by function rather than by address
 */

/* last changed 2004/01/09
 */

/* Port D */
#define PIND	(*(volatile unsigned char *)0x29)
#define DDRD	(*(volatile unsigned char *)0x2A)
#define PORTD	(*(volatile unsigned char *)0x2B)

/* Port C */
#define PINC	(*(volatile unsigned char *)0x26)
#define DDRC	(*(volatile unsigned char *)0x27)
#define PORTC	(*(volatile unsigned char *)0x28)

/* Port B */
#define PINB	(*(volatile unsigned char *)0x23)/*直接端*/
#define DDRB	(*(volatile unsigned char *)0x24)/*方向*/
#define PORTB	(*(volatile unsigned char *)0x25)/*端口数据*/

/* External Interrupts */
#define EIFR	(*(volatile unsigned char *)0x3C)
#define  INTF1    1
#define  INTF0    0
#define EIMSK	(*(volatile unsigned char *)0x3D)
#define  INT1     1
#define  INT0     0

/* GPIO */
#define GPIOR2	(*(volatile unsigned char *)0x4B)
#define GPIOR1	(*(volatile unsigned char *)0x4A)
#define GPIOR0	(*(volatile unsigned char *)0x3E)


/* ADC */
#define ADC 	(*(volatile unsigned int *)0x78) /* m/m */
#define ADCL	(*(volatile unsigned char *)0x78) /* m/m ADC采样结果低部分*/
#define ADCH	(*(volatile unsigned char *)0x79) /* m/m ADC采样结果高部分*/
#define ADCSRB	(*(volatile unsigned char *)0x7B) /* m/m */
#define  ACME     6
#define  ADTS2    2
#define  ADTS1    1
#define  ADTS0    0
#define ADCSRA	(*(volatile unsigned char *)0x7A) /* m/m 控制及状态寄存器*/

#define  ADEN     7		/*ADC允许*/

#define  ADSC     6		/*ADC开始*/
#define  ADRF     5		/*自动开始*/
#define  ADATE    5		

#define  ADIF     4			/*中断标志*/

#define  ADIE     3			/*中断允许*/
#define  ADPS2    2
#define  ADPS1    1
#define  ADPS0    0
/*
时钟分频选择
*/

#define ADMUX	(*(volatile unsigned char *)0x7C) /* m/m 多路复用选择寄器*/
#define  REFS1	7		/*电压基准源选择*/
#define  REFS0	6		/*电压基准源选择*/
/*
00:	AREF	输入,内部关闭;
01:	AVCC	输入,AREF加滤波;
10:
11:	1.1V		输入,AREF加滤波;
*/
#define  ADLAR	5		/*数据左对齐选择位*/
#define  MUX3	3		/**/
#define  MUX2	2		/**/
#define  MUX1	1		/**/
#define  MUX0	0		/**/
/*
MUX0:3:	摸拟通道选择
000-0111:	ADC0-ADC7;
100-1101:	保留
1110:		1.1V;
1111:		0V;
*/

/* Analog Comparator Control and Status Register */
#define ACSR	(*(volatile unsigned char *)0x50)
#define  ACD      7
#define  ACBG     6
#define  ACO      5
#define  ACI      4
#define  ACIE     3
#define  ACIC     2
#define  ACIS1    1
#define  ACIS0    0


/* USART0 */
#define UBRR0H	(*(volatile unsigned char *)0xC5) /* m/m 波特率设制*/
#define UBRR0L	(*(volatile unsigned char *)0xC4) /* m/m 波特率设制*/
#define UBRR0	(*(volatile unsigned int *)0xC4) /* m/m */
#define UCSR0C	(*(volatile unsigned char *)0xC2) /* m/m */
#define  UMSEL01	7	/*模式*/
#define  UMSEL00	6	/*模式*/
#define  UPM01	5	/*校验*/
#define  UPM00	4	/*校验*/
#define  USBS0	3	/*停止位的位数*/
#define  UCSZ01	2	/*字符长度*/
#define  UDORD0	2	/**/
#define  UCSZ00	1	/*字符长度*/
#define  UCPHA0	1	/**/
#define  UCPOL0	0	/*同步时的时钟极性*/
#define UCSR0B	(*(volatile unsigned char *)0xC1) /* m/m */
#define  RXCIE0	7	/*接收中断允许*/
#define  TXCIE0	6	/*发送中断允许*/
#define  UDRIE0	5	/*空中断允许*/
#define  RXEN0	4	/*接收允许*/
#define  TXEN0	3	/*发送允许*/
#define  UCSZ02	2	/*数字位数*/
#define  RXB80	1	/*第9位*/
#define  TXB80	0	/*第9位*/
#define UCSR0A	(*(volatile unsigned char *)0xC0) /* m/m 控制和状态寄存器*/
#define  RXC0	7	/*接收结束标志*/
#define  TXC0	6	/*发送结束标志*/
#define  UDRE0	5	/*数字空标志*/
#define  FE0		4	/*帧错误*/
#define  DOR0	3	/*数字溢出错误*/
#define  UPE0	2	/*奇偶错误*/
#define  U2X0	1	/*串口倍速*/
#define  MPCM0	0	/*接收地址分析*/
#define UDR0	(*(volatile unsigned char *)0xC6) /* m/m 相当于SBUF*/
